How they compare
Norway currently reports 95 against 68 in Malaysia, a difference of 27.
That makes Norway's figure about 1.4 times Malaysia's.
Across all 5 years both countries report, Norway has been ahead every year.
Malaysia ranks 27th and Norway ranks 24th of 71 countries.
Norway has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
